Introduction to Recommendation Letters for Volunteer Work Abroad
Volunteering abroad is a transformative experience that requires dedication, compassion, and a strong commitment to making a difference. Whether you’re applying for a volunteer program, a grant, or a position with an international organization, a well-crafted recommendation letter can significantly strengthen your application. This guide provides 16+ sample recommendation letters for volunteer work abroad, each tailored to different scenarios and purposes.
1. Academic Recommendation for Volunteer Work Abroad
Dr. Emily Carter
Professor of International Relations
University of Global Studies
123 Academic Lane, Education City, ED 12345
February 15, 2023
Dear Admissions Committee,
I am delighted to recommend Ms. Sophia Martinez for the Global Volunteers Abroad program. As her professor in International Relations, I have witnessed her exceptional dedication to global issues and her strong moral compass. Her academic excellence, coupled with her extraordinary leadership skills, makes her an ideal candidate for your program.
Sincerely,
Dr. Emily Carter
